云客户?
免费开始>
在MyJFrog >中升级
云有什么新>







安全配置JSON

传说

+

创建/替换查询中的必选元素,“更新”查询中的可选元素

-

创建/替换查询中的可选元素

只读的元素

(默认)

在创建/替换查询中未指定时的默认值

页面内容


应用程序/ vnd.org.jfrog.artifactory.security.User + json

{- "name": "david ", + "email": "davids@www.si-fil.com", + "password": "***"(只写,永不返回),- "admin": false(默认),- "profileUpdatable": true(默认),- "disableUIAccess": true, - "internalPasswordDisabled": false(默认),!"lastLoggedIn": ISO8601 (yyyy-MM-dd'T'HH:mm:ss.SSSZ), !"realm": "领域名称(例如internal, saml, oauth, ldap, crowd, scim)", - "groups": ["deployers", "users"], - "watchManager": false(默认值),- "policyManager": false(默认值)}

应用程序/ vnd.org.jfrog.artifactory.security.Group + json

{- "name": "dev-leads", - "description": "开发领导组",- "autoJoin": false(默认值,如果adminPrivileges为真,则必须为假),- "adminPrivileges": false(默认值),- "realm": "域名称(例如internal, saml, ldap, crowd, scim)", - "realmAttributes": " ldap使用的域属性" - "userNames": ["user1", "user2", "user3"] //从6.13版本起仅适用于更新组请求- "watchManager": false(默认值),- "policyManager":false(默认值),- "reportsManager": false(默认值)- "externalId": "123"}

应用程序/ vnd.org.jfrog.artifactory.security.PermissionTarget + json

权限的设置和返回遵循如下约定:
m =管理;d =删除;w =部署;n =注释;r =阅读;mxm = managedXrayMeta;x =分发


名称-限制为64个字符
includePattern/excludePattern -限制在1024个字符

{- "name": "populateCaches", - " inclespattern ": "**"(默认值),- "excludesPattern": "" "(默认值),+ "repositories": ["local-rep1", "local-rep2", "remote-rep1"], //虚拟存储库不支持权限目标。-“校长”:{"用户":{“bob”:[“r”、“w”、“m”),“爱丽丝”:[“d”、“w”、“n”,“r”]},“团体”:{“dev-leads”:[“m”、“r”、“n”),“读者”:[r]}}}

应用程序/vnd.org.jfrog.artifactory.security.PermissionTargetV2 + json

权限的设置和返回遵循如下约定:
读,写,注释,删除,管理,managedXrayMeta,分发

您可以在存储库部分指定名称“ANY”,以便应用于所有存储库,为所有远程存储库指定名称“ANY REMOTE”,为所有本地存储库指定名称“ANY LOCAL”。

{-“名称”:“java开发人员”,“回购”:{——“include-patterns ": ["**"] ( 默认),“exclude-patterns”:“(默认),+“存储库”:[“local-rep1”、“local-rep2”,“remote-rep1”),-“行动”:{"用户":{“bob”:[“读”、“写”、“管理”、“爱丽丝”:[“写”、“注释”、“读”)},“团体”:{“dev-leads”:[“管理”、“读”、“注释”),“读者”:["阅读 "] } } } - " 建立“:{-“include-patterns”:["](默认),——“exclude-patterns”:["](默认),+“存储库”:[" artifactory-build-info "](默认情况下,不能被改变),-“行动”:{"用户":{“bob”:“读”,“管理”,“爱丽丝”:[“写”]},“团体”:{“dev-leads”:[“管理”、“读”、“写”、“注释”,“删除”,“读者”:["阅读 "] } } } - " releaseBundle”:{——“include-patterns ": ["**"], - " exclude-patterns ": [], + " 存储库”:“release-bundles”,——“行动”:{"用户":{“user_name”:[“读”、“写”等. .]},“团体”:{“group_name”:[“读”、“写”等。]}}}



版权所有©2023 JFrog Ltd。